prøve, sprengning, område Multiple roots combined to form a compound noun. 'Prøve' (Old Norse 'prófa' - to try), 'sprengning' (from 'sprenge' - to explode), 'område' (Germanic origin - area).

prøvesprengningsområde
7 syllables22 letters
prø·ve·spreng·nings·om··de
/ˈprøːvɛˌsprɛŋnɪŋsˌɔːrmɑːðə/
noun

The word 'prøvesprengningsområde' is a compound noun in Norwegian Nynorsk, divided into seven syllables: prø-ve-spreng-nings-om-rå-de. Primary stress falls on 'nings'. The word is formed from three roots ('prøve', 'sprengning', 'område') connected by a genitive marker. Syllable division follows onset maximization and vowel sequencing principles.
